Proper noun
- (obsolete) Initialism of Parkinson's Disease Foundation, now just Parkinson's Foundation.
- Abbreviation of People's Defence Force (“armed paramilitary anti-military-rule rebel group in Myanmar”).
Noun
PDF (countable and uncountable, plural PDFs)
- (computing) Initialism of Portable Document Format, a standard for representing electronic documents, allowing them to be transmitted and reproduced accurately with the same printed layout.
- (computing) Initialism of portable document format (“document in PDF format”).
- 2019 June 27, Jack Schofield, “What’s the best cheap tablet or e-reader for PDF files?”, in The Guardian[1]:
- The reMarkable PDF reader is really targeted at the digital writing market, rather than the digital reading market, though most serious e-readers support pens for annotations and signatures.
- (probability theory) Alternative letter-case form of pdf (“probability density function”)
- (Unicode) Initialism of pop directional format.
